Comparison highlights

  • Moat score gap: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. leads (76 / 100 vs 70 / 100 for Amgen Inc.).
  • Segment focus: Amgen Inc. has 3 segments (80.1% in Core Innovative Medicines);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. has 2 segments (99.1% in LTL Services).
  • Primary market structure: Competitive vs Oligopoly. Pricing power: Moderate vs Moderate.
  • Moat breadth: Amgen Inc. has 5 moat types across 3 domains; Old Dominion Freight Line, Inc. has 7 across 2.
